Transaction 51e36d223f70c67b179bb59b95ef2cf117fdb33e06b1a8743a74c00bd62feb26
1 Input
1 Output
-
51e36d223f70c67b179bb59b95ef2cf117fdb33e06b1a8743a74c00bd62feb26:0
- value
- 162546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1164f7ca3ff4f671f66aef1f699387d7305e9177 OP_EQUAL
- address
- 33GzNBNWRW9iFbYvrW8PEVQPujSaJT7G4t